🥘 Ingredients

11 items
  • 4 pieces chicken thighs (bone-in, skin-on)
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 2 tablespoons unsalted butter
  • 2 medium, sliced yellow onion
  • 3 minced garlic cloves
  • 1 cup dry white wine
  • 1 cup chicken broth
  • 4 sprigs fresh thyme
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• 0.5 teaspoon black pepper
  • 1 tablespoon all-purpose flour (optional, for thickening)

📝 Instructions

10 steps
1

Pat the chicken thighs dry with paper towels and season both sides with salt and black pepper.

2

In a large skillet or sauté pan, heat olive oil over medium-high heat. Add the chicken thighs, skin-side down, and cook for 4-5 minutes per side until golden brown. Remove the chicken from the pan and set aside on a plate.

3

Reduce the heat to medium and add the butter to the same pan. Once melted, add the sliced onions and cook for 8-10 minutes, stirring occasionally, until soft and caramelized.

4

Add the minced garlic and cook for another 1-2 minutes until fragrant.

5

Pour in the white wine, scraping the bottom of the pan with a wooden spoon to deglaze and release any browned bits. Let the wine simmer for 2-3 minutes to reduce slightly.

6

Stir in the chicken broth and add the fresh thyme sprigs. Bring the mixture to a gentle simmer.

7

Return the chicken thighs to the pan, skin-side up. Cover the pan with a lid and simmer on low heat for 25 minutes, or until the chicken is fully cooked and tender (internal temperature of 165°F/74°C).

8

If you prefer a thicker sauce, mix the flour with a few tablespoons of the sauce from the pan to create a slurry. Stir the slurry back into the pan and simmer for an additional 2-3 minutes until thickened.

9

Remove the thyme sprigs and adjust the seasoning with salt and pepper to taste.

10

Serve the onion white wine chicken over rice, mashed potatoes, or crusty bread, with the sauce spooned generously on top.
